Quick Salve (Japanese: 常備薬 Household Medicine) is a skill which debuted in Fire Emblem Fates. Associated with the Apothecary class, it allows its user to perform another action after the consumption of an item that restores HP or a tonic.

Etymology and other languages

Names, etymology, and in other regions
Language Name Definition, etymology, and notes
English

Quick Salve

--

Japanese

常備薬

Household Medicine

Spanish

Consuelo súbito

Sudden solace

French

Soin éclair

Lightning-fast care

German

Erste Hilfe

First aid (lit. "first help")

Italian

Balsamo fulmineo

Lightning-fast balsam

Korean

상비약

Household medicine
